    Special Programming: President Trump's State of the Union Address

    President Trump is delivering his State of the Union address, which the White House says will outline a "policy agenda both parties can rally behind." Yet the speech follows the longest shutdown in U.S. history, and the deadline to avoid another one is in less than two weeks.

    NPR's special coverage is hosted by Mary Louise Kelly. She will be joined by National Political Correspondent Mara Liasson, Congressional Correspondent Susan Davis and White House Correspondent Scott Horsley, among other guests.
